Ensuring Data Quality: Clinical Data Acquisition Guidelines

Robust healthcare data acquisition is paramount for precise research, optimal patient care, and regulatory adherence. These guidelines outline key practices for minimizing errors and maximizing data integrity. To begin, all personnel involved in data entry should undergo comprehensive training, focusing on standardized terminology and proper documentation techniques. Moreover, rigorous data validation checks are essential, including range checks, consistency checks against existing records, and automated flagging of potentially erroneous entries. Regularly, data quality audits should be conducted to identify and rectify systemic issues. Specific attention should be paid to source data verification, ensuring it aligns with original records. Finally, a clear process for addressing data inconsistencies must be established and documented, with procedures for rectification and ongoing improvement.

Standardized Clinical Data Collection for Accurate Measurement

To ensure consistent and significant clinical measurement, implementing standardized data collection methods is absolutely vital. Historically, variations in how clinical data are recorded across different institutions have led to issues in combining information and drawing accurate conclusions about patient outcomes. A structured framework for data submission, including pre-defined elements and controlled vocabularies, minimizes the risk of ambiguity and errors. This, in turn, fosters better relatability of results, strengthens investigation validity, and ultimately contributes to improved patient well-being. The benefits are amplified when linking data from various sources—a feat significantly simplified by uniform data formats.

Maintaining Information Integrity: Top Practices for Measurement Phase Collection

The measurement phase represents a vital juncture in any project, and robust information integrity during collection is essential to trustworthy results and informed decision-making. To minimize the risk of errors, consider implementing several key strategies. These include strict protocol adherence; requiring double verification of all entries by multiple individuals, significantly decreasing the potential for single-point failures. Furthermore, utilize validated instruments and standardized forms to ensure consistency across all data sources. Regular audits of the data collection process, coupled with thorough training for personnel, are also imperative. Finally, establish a clear chain of custody for all collected data, documenting every step in the process from initial capture to final storage – this promotes transparency and accountability. Implementing these best practices will yield a significant improvement in data quality and bolster the credibility of your findings.
